From August 2005 to August 2006, I was a military
journalist for the U.S. Army in Iraq. I’ve
served in the same capacity in Kosovo, Macedonia
and Korea. My military specialty allowed me to travel
all over Iraq and interview thousands of soldiers,
from private to general. I think since I’ve
seen so much of the war in Iraq that I’m duty-bound
to do what I can to make it right.
